The beam on the non Tantrum AT 25 is identical to the 26 LS, but the AT 25 is a splashed Cigarette Firefox. It originally started, 1991-1993, as an AT 24, and the AT 25 is the same hull.

Length 24'6" beam 7'8".

The 26 LS is L. 26'3" B. 7'8". The high deck on the AT 25 makes it more of a quick offshore seaworthy performance boat, the low-profile of the Larry Smith-designed Scarab 26, and

with the almost 2 feet longer running surface, makes it an extremely seaworthy offshore race boat. The Scarab could do close to 120 mph, but doing 100 mph in a AT 25 is not for

the normal high performance boater.
